A successful roof installation begins with a detailed pre-installation assessment. This step is key to spotting issues, picking the right materials, and making the installation smooth.
Before putting on a new roof, check your current roof's condition. Look for damaged, missing, or loose shingles. Also, check the roof's structure and look for water damage or leaks.
Choosing the right roofing materials is vital for your roof's long life and performance. Different climates need different materials.
In areas with extreme weather, weather-resistant roofing materials like metal or high-wind asphalt shingles are best.
Energy efficiency is also important. Energy-efficient roofing solutions, such as cool roofs or solar roofing, can cut energy costs and harm to the environment.

To make sure your roof installation goes smoothly, you need to get your home ready inside. This step is key to avoid mess and keep everyone safe.
First, cover your important stuff and furniture to keep them safe from dust and damage. Use dust covers or plastic sheeting for this.
Dust covers and plastic sheeting are great for keeping your things safe. Put them over your furniture, floors, and other items that might get hit by the roofing work.
If you have something really valuable or delicate, think about moving it to a safe place. This could be a storage unit or a friend's house, depending on what it is and how long the roof work will take.
Make sure to secure any wall decorations or ceiling fixtures. This is to stop them from falling off when the roof work makes the house shake. Take down anything fragile or make sure it's securely fastened.
The attic needs special care when you're getting a new roof. Get it ready so your stuff is safe and the roofers can work easily.
Clear out or cover anything in the attic to keep it dust-free. This also makes it easier for the roofers to get up there.
Good air flow in the attic is very important when you're installing a new roof. Make sure vents are open and think about adding more if needed to stop the attic from getting too hot.
By getting your home ready inside, you can help make your roof installation a success. It's also smart to talk to commercial roof contractors to see what they need you to do to get ready.
A well-prepared exterior is key for a smooth commercial roofing installation. When it comes to commercial roofing services, getting your property ready is important. It helps the project finish on time and within budget.
Clearing access points is the first step. Make sure the paths to your building are free from obstacles.
Clearing your driveway and pathways is key for roofing crews' safety. Remove any vehicles, debris, or obstructions that could get in their way.
Enough space is needed for roofing material delivery. Make sure the area around your building is clear. This allows for easy unloading and truck access.
Roofing projects can be messy and damage landscaping and outdoor features. Protect these areas with tarps or plastic sheets. If possible, move sensitive plants or features.
Temporary utility adjustments might be needed for roofing work. This includes moving or protecting satellite dishes, antennas, and solar panels.
If you have satellite dishes or antennas, you might need to adjust or temporarily move them. This prevents damage during the roofing process.
Protecting solar panels is critical. Talk to your roofing contractor about the best approach. This could be covering the panels or temporarily removing them.
